Types of Argos Bike Locks

Argos offers several types of bike locks to cater to different security needs and preferences. The most common types include:

Cable Locks: These locks feature a flexible steel cable that can be coiled around your bike and secured with a lock mechanism. Cable locks are known for their versatility and ease of use but may offer less security compared to other types.

D-Locks: Also known as U-locks, these feature a rigid U-shaped metal bar and a crossbar that locks it in place. D-locks provide higher security due to their sturdy construction and resistance to cutting tools.

Chain Locks: Chain locks are made of heavy-duty chains encased in a protective cover. They offer strong security and can be more versatile in terms of locking your bike in various positions.

Folding Locks: These locks consist of interlocking metal plates that fold up for convenience. They offer a good balance between portability and security.

How to Choose the Right Argos Bike Lock

Selecting the right bike lock depends on several factors:

1. Security Needs

Assess the level of security required based on your location and how long you plan to leave your bike unattended. In high-crime areas, a more robust lock, such as a D-lock or chain lock, may be preferable.

2. Portability

Consider the weight and size of the lock if you need to carry it with you. Lightweight and compact options are ideal for those who prefer convenience.

3. Budget

Argos offers a range of locks at various price points. Determine your budget and find a lock that provides the best security within your price range.

4. Type of Bike

The type of bike you own may influence your choice of lock. For example, a high-value road bike may require a more secure lock compared to a basic commuter bike.

Comparing Argos Bike Locks with Other Brands

1. Argos vs. Kryptonite

Kryptonite is a well-known brand in the bike lock industry. Compared to Argos, Kryptonite locks often provide higher security levels but at a higher price point. Kryptonite locks typically feature advanced anti-theft technologies and higher-grade materials.

2. Argos vs. Abus

Abus is another reputable brand offering high-security bike locks. Abus locks are known for their durability and cutting-edge security features. However, they tend to be more expensive than Argos locks. For those on a budget, Argos provides a more affordable alternative without sacrificing too much in terms of basic security features.

Maintenance Tips for Argos Bike Locks

To ensure your Argos bike lock remains effective and lasts longer, follow these maintenance tips:

Regular Cleaning: Keep the lock clean and free from dirt or debris. Wipe it down regularly to prevent grime buildup.

Lubrication: Apply a lubricant to the locking mechanism to ensure smooth operation and prevent rust.

Storage: Store the lock in a dry place when not in use to protect it from weather damage.
